The MSc by Research in Environmental Science program at Lancaster University stands at the intersection of rigorous academic inquiry and practical application, making it an exceptional choice for those passionate about addressing environmental challenges. This program is meticulously designed to equip students with the critical thinking skills, scientific knowledge, and practical experience necessary for successful careers in environmental science. With a focus on research, students will delve into a variety of topics ranging from ecology to environmental policy, enabling them to tackle complex issues facing our planet today.

This master’s program spans 12 months and offers an in-depth exploration of environmental science, allowing students to engage deeply with their chosen research topics. The curriculum is rich and diverse, featuring courses that cover essential aspects such as environmental ecology, sustainability, environmental management, and climate change science. Students will benefit from a combination of laboratory work, field studies, and theoretical learning, ensuring they develop a comprehensive understanding of the field. Moreover, the program's structure encourages critical examination of current environmental issues and promotes innovative research methodologies.

To be considered for the MSc by Research in Environmental Science, applicants should meet specific requirements. A relevant undergraduate degree in environmental science or a related field is essential. Additionally, candidates must demonstrate proficiency in the English language through standardized tests such as the TOEFL, IELTS, or PTE, meeting the minimum score thresholds set by the university.

In terms of application requirements, prospective students must submit their academic transcripts, a resume, and letters of recommendation from academic sources. These documents are crucial for assessing academic performance and research potential.
